Do I qualify for financial help to purchase health insurance through the Marketplace?

Yes, you may be eligible for financial help to make your coverage more affordable. The amount of financial help you’ll receive depends on your income. You may qualify for financial help if your annual income is between about $12,000 and $50,000 (or more based on the number of people in your family). In fact, over 8 out of 10 people who enroll through healthcare.gov qualify for financial help, and most people find plans available for $100 or less per month. If you qualify, you will receive a tax credit that lowers the amount that you pay for insurance each month. Depending on your income, you may also qualify for cost-sharing reductions that lower the amount you pay in co-pays, deductibles, and other out-of-pocket costs.
